Uttar Pradesh Man Kills Nephew Over Blackmail, Burns Body in Drum; Arrested

A 45-year-old man has been arrested in Agra for allegedly murdering his 19-year-old nephew over accusations of blackmail related to obscene photos of his minor daughter. The incident occurred on February 18, 2024, in the Malpura area and was confirmed by Deputy Commissioner of Police (DCP) Atul Sharma.

Murder Over Blackmail Allegations

The main accused, identified as Deviram, allegedly lured his nephew Rakesh to his roadside eatery situated on the Agra-Gwalior Road. With the help of another nephew, Nitya Kishore, Deviram reportedly strangled Rakesh using a muffler and an iron wire. The duo then placed the body into a plastic drum, transported it in a loader vehicle to a secluded area, doused it with petrol, and set it on fire in an attempt to destroy evidence.

Two days later, a half-charred body was discovered by police in the Sainya area. Due to the extent of the burns, the victim could not be immediately identified. It was only after DNA profiling that the remains were confirmed to be that of Rakesh, a wedding videographer.

Grisly Disposal of the Body

According to police, Deviram confessed that he was enraged after learning that Rakesh had secretly filmed his minor daughter while she was bathing and was allegedly using the footage to blackmail her. Seeking revenge, he planned the murder with his co-accused nephew. After committing the crime, they disposed of the victim’s mobile phone by throwing it into the Khari River.

Police Crack Case Using DNA Profiling

An FIR was registered under IPC Sections 302 (murder), 364 (kidnapping), and 120B (criminal conspiracy) at Malpura police station. Following the incident, Deviram shut down his eatery and fled to Delhi, where he took up work in a hotel to avoid arrest. He was eventually apprehended during a police patrol.

Second Accused Still Absconding

The second accused, Nitya Kishore, remains absconding. Police have launched a manhunt to locate him and are also working to recover any remaining forensic evidence. Efforts are ongoing to trace the destroyed murder weapons and obtain additional leads.

The case has shocked the local community, with many disturbed by the gruesome nature of the crime and the fact that it occurred within a family. Police have assured that justice will be served and have intensified the investigation to bring the absconding accused to justice.
